Benton County DSAC disputes agenda control; chair's agenda adopted after procedural vote

Disposal Site Advisory Committee · April 15, 2023

At a meeting of the Disposal Site Advisory Committee for Benton County, members argued over who controls the committee's agenda after a preliminary staff-posted agenda appeared on the county website. Vice Chair Mark Yeager moved that the panel adopt the agenda prepared by Chair Ken Eklund as the operating agenda for the session; Marge Pop seconded the motion.
